Marinated Pork Tenderloin Sandwiches

  1. In a large bowl, combine the soy sauce, brown sugar, oil, ginger, mustard and garlic. Pour 3/4 cup marinade into a large resealable plastic bag; add pork. Seal bag and turn to coat; refrigerate for 12 hours or overnight; turning several times. Cover and refrigerate remaining marinade.
  2. Drain and discard marinade. Grill pork, uncovered, on an oiled rack over medium heat or broil 4 in. from the heat for 7-8 minutes on each side or until a thermometer reads 160u0b0. Baste with remaining marinade during the last 7 minutes of cooking.
  3. Let stand for 10 minutes; carve in thin slices and serve on rolls.

soy sauce, brown sugar, canola oil, ground ginger, ground mustard, garlic, pork tenderloin, dinner rolls
